4. Pricing variations
The query for localized festive photography implicitly necessitates an understanding of pricing variations among providers in the designated area. Cost represents a significant factor influencing the decision-making process when selecting professional photography services. These variations stem from a multitude of elements, impacting the accessibility and appeal of different options for users searching for options.
-
Package Inclusions
Pricing variations are frequently tied to package inclusions. Basic packages may encompass a limited duration of the photoshoot, a select number of digital images, and minimal retouching. Conversely, premium packages may feature extended session times, a greater quantity of high-resolution images, professional editing and enhancements, print options, and custom-designed holiday cards. The scope of services bundled within each package directly influences the overall cost, and individuals must carefully assess their needs to determine the most appropriate value proposition. For example, a large family requiring multiple prints and extensive retouching would likely benefit from a more comprehensive (and expensive) package than a single individual seeking a simple digital image.
-
Photographer Experience and Reputation
The photographer’s level of experience and established reputation exert a considerable influence on pricing. Seasoned professionals with extensive portfolios and positive client testimonials typically command higher rates than emerging photographers or those with limited experience. The premium associated with experienced photographers reflects their expertise in posing, lighting, and image editing, as well as their ability to manage complex shoots and deliver consistent results. Individuals prioritizing quality and reliability may be willing to invest in a photographer with a proven track record. However, newer photographers may offer more competitive pricing to build their portfolios and attract clientele.
-
Studio Amenities and Location
The physical studio environment and its geographical location contribute to pricing variations. Studios equipped with advanced lighting systems, a diverse range of backdrops and props, and comfortable client amenities typically incur higher overhead costs, which are reflected in their pricing structure. Similarly, studios situated in prime locations, such as upscale shopping districts or easily accessible areas, may charge more due to higher rental expenses. The studio’s physical characteristics and strategic positioning influence its operational costs and subsequently impact the prices offered to clients. Choosing between a spartan, budget-friendly studio and a fully equipped, conveniently located facility involves a trade-off between cost and convenience.
-
Seasonal Demand and Time of Week
Pricing is subject to fluctuations based on seasonal demand and the time of week. Photography studios often implement peak-season surcharges during the weeks leading up to major holidays, reflecting the increased demand for their services. Weekends and evenings typically command higher rates than weekday mornings or afternoons, as these time slots are more convenient for working individuals and families. Individuals seeking cost-effective options may consider scheduling their photoshoot during off-peak hours or during the less crowded months of the year. Understanding these temporal pricing dynamics allows for strategic planning to optimize budget allocation.

Tips for Securing Optimal Festive Photography
Maximizing the effectiveness of a search for localized holiday portraiture requires strategic planning and informed decision-making. The following tips provide guidance for achieving desired results.
Tip 1: Plan Well in Advance. Peak season demand necessitates early engagement. Initiate searches and contact potential photographers several months before the anticipated photoshoot to secure preferred dates and times.
Tip 2: Refine Search Queries. Enhance specificity by incorporating keywords that reflect desired stylistic elements, such as “candid family portraits,” “vintage Christmas photography,” or “natural light holiday sessions.” This narrows search results to relevant options.
Tip 3: Scrutinize Portfolios. Meticulously evaluate photographer portfolios to assess consistency, technical proficiency, and stylistic alignment with personal preferences. Prioritize photographers whose prior work closely resembles the desired aesthetic.
Tip 4: Inquire About Package Inclusions. Thoroughly review package details, including session duration, image quantities, print options, and retouching services. Compare package offerings across different photographers to determine optimal value.
Tip 5: Confirm Pricing Transparency. Clarify all associated fees, including session fees, travel expenses, print costs, and potential retouching charges. Obtain a written estimate detailing all anticipated expenses prior to booking.
Tip 6: Verify Contact Information. Cross-reference photographer contact information with independent sources to ensure accuracy and legitimacy. Confirm physical studio addresses and professional affiliations.
Tip 7: Assess Cancellation Policies. Understand cancellation policies and associated penalties prior to committing to a booking. Ensure that cancellation terms are clearly defined and mutually agreeable.
Tip 8: Leverage Local Recommendations. Seek referrals from trusted sources, such as friends, neighbors, or local community groups. Personal recommendations provide valuable insights and enhance confidence in the selection process.
